Output 8ed3852aec202110795bf83cb3710167ffeca0e5dceaa105c381fbfee4b81f45:1

value
968484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 625bfe2151b6f4b6335d7033224c442bf4412a7a OP_EQUAL
address
3Af6M7CZbvpV5qdrNQVPjsL1MMaQJG6EmB
transaction
8ed3852aec202110795bf83cb3710167ffeca0e5dceaa105c381fbfee4b81f45
confirmations
8382
spent
true